On Fri, 17 Oct 2025 14:46:42 +0200, Shannon Sterz wrote:
> this also adapts all use sites of `copy_to_clipboard` to use this new
> function instead and marks the old function as deprecated.
> `copy_to_clipboard` is based on the `document.execCommand()` method
> that is deprecated and might not be supported in the future [1].
>
> `copy_text_to_clipboard` is based on the new `Clipboard` API that is
> now in baseline and, thus, widely available. it should also be
> somewhat more ergonomic to use. users don't need to handle a `NodeRef`
> in multiple places, but can just pass text to be copied to the
> function directly.
